Gender responsive pedagogy teacher training: The case for holistic investment in girls
- Author: ESubden
- Published by: Plan International
This comprehensive teacher training developed by Plan International Canada provides an introduction to key gender-related issues and concepts in education, and then mainstreams gender considerations into teaching skills, including child-centered instructional methods, classroom management, lesson planning, positive discipline, evaluation and assessment and reflective practice.
